Licensing and Registration Requirements

Licensing and registration requirements are fundamental components of the regulation of crypto mining operations, ensuring legal compliance and operational transparency. Governments typically mandate that mining entities obtain appropriate licenses before commencing operations.

These requirements usually involve submitting detailed business plans, proof of financial stability, and technical capacity. Common documentation includes identification of owners, organizational structures, and proof of ownership of mining equipment.

Regulatory authorities may also impose periodic renewal processes and ongoing reporting obligations to monitor compliance. Failure to meet licensing criteria can lead to penalties, suspension, or shutdown of mining operations.

Key aspects include:

  • Submission of application forms with comprehensive operational details.
  • Verification of technical and financial capacity by relevant authorities.
  • Maintenance of up-to-date registration records to facilitate oversight.

Electricity Supply and Energy Usage Regulations

Regulation of Crypto Mining Operations related to electricity supply and energy usage is vital due to the high energy consumption associated with mining activities. Authorities often establish standards to monitor and control power consumption to mitigate environmental impacts.

Regulations may include mandatory reporting of energy usage and limits on power draw to prevent excessive grid load. They also aim to encourage the adoption of renewable energy sources by providing incentives or preferential tariffs for operators utilizing sustainable energy.

Operators are sometimes required to coordinate with grid operators to ensure stable electricity supply and prevent disruptions. Governments and regulatory bodies are increasingly focusing on integrating renewable energy solutions in crypto mining to promote sustainable practices.

Environmental Impact Assessments for Mining Sites

Environmental impact assessments (EIAs) for mining sites are a vital component of regulation governing crypto mining operations. They evaluate potential environmental effects associated with establishing and operating mining facilities, ensuring sustainable practices are maintained.

EIAs analyze factors such as local ecosystems, water resources, air quality, and land use to identify possible adverse impacts. This process helps regulators and operators implement mitigation measures to minimize environmental harm.

Regulations often mandate that mining companies conduct comprehensive EIAs before approving new sites or expanding existing operations. This requirement ensures transparency and accountability in managing environmental risks linked to energy consumption and waste disposal.

By integrating environmental impact assessments into the regulatory framework, authorities aim to balance the growth of crypto mining with environmental sustainability. This approach fosters responsible industry practices and aligns legal compliance with broader ecological protections.

Local Community Engagement and Regulation

Engagement with local communities is a critical aspect of regulating crypto mining operations effectively. Authorities often require miners to consult local residents before establishing large-scale sites to address concerns about noise, traffic, and environmental impact.

Involving the community fosters transparency and helps mitigate conflicts between operators and residents. Regulations may include public consultations, community benefit agreements, or forums for ongoing dialogue, ensuring that local populations’ interests are considered.

Moreover, legal frameworks emphasize the importance of maintaining social license to operate. Engagement strategies can include community development programs or incentives for local employment, which support sustainable growth of crypto mining activities and promote compliance with regulations.
